What Are Drones Made Of?

  • Carbon fiber-reinforced composites (CRFCs)
  • Thermoplastics such as polyester, nylon, polystyrene, etc.
  • Aluminum.
  • Lithium ion batteries.

Are drones fully automated?

The approval for fully automated drone operations was granted to Massachusetts-based American Robotics, Inc. This covers the operations of drones beyond visual line of sight and without an actual pilot on-site to control the drone. The terms of the approval are valid until January 31, 2023.

What are the features of a drone?

A drone can carry an array of advanced sensors like high-resolution cameras, IR/thermal cameras, sensors, radar, etc. – thus enabling capabilities such as night-time surveillance using IR sensors.

How will autonomous drones ensure public safety?

Autonomous drone technologies will need to be designed, tested and — in the case of artificial intelligence (AI) — trained to ensure public safety. These tasks would include simulation models of environments, cities and weather conditions that the UAV might face.

What is Level 4 autonomous drone technology?

This is the level at which top drone brands are competing in for the race to develop more autonomous drones. Notable examples of features that demonstrate Level 4 autonomy are automatic subject tracking features and anti-obstacle avoidance systems.
